We love lending our support to independent businesses and we also love to shout out badass boss ladies whenever possible, which is why we are psyched to share the news of Saturday's Echo Park Shop Hop.

Throughout the day, shops, bars, salons, and eateries managed or owned by women will be celebrating and supporting one another by offering discounts and giveaways. For example, pop into Rock Paper Salon between 10am and 10pm for a $30 style, $20 makeup application, or $10 bang trim, save 10% on female-designed goods at ultra-cool boutique Esqueleto from 12pm to 6pm, sip champagne mojitos when you browse the racks at eco-friendly bridal shop Bride from 2pm to 6pm, and enjoy a 15% off discount and springtime punch at Momento Mori from 2pm to 10pm when you show proof of a purchase at another participating business (the list also includes faves Shout and About, Tavin, Ali Golden, and Myrtle, btw). Additionally, shoppers can buy a $1 raffle ticket to win prizes including a Kaleidoscope Kollective gift card, a mini-makeover from Rock Paper, and more yet-to-be-disclosed goodies, with all proceeds benefiting non-profit 826LA. That's what we like to call a win-win.
